John 15: 12-17
The love of God is incomprehensible and full of mystery, and yet it is as tangible as a smile shared, a glance of appreciation, or the unspoken support of a helping hand. When I am hopeless, it is not theological arguments or intriguing programs that speak to me, but rather the connection with others and their kindnesses that engulf the darkness that threatens my soul. And these are the confined expressions of human love. The immeasurable love of God is even more life-giving and at once accepts and empowers me when I snuggle into its greatness and warmth. `This is my commandment, that you love one another as I have loved you.` Christ Jesus, draw me into your great love. My heart is steadfast, O God, in your steadfast love. (Psalm 57) The soul is in God and God in the soul, just as the fish is in the sea and the sea in the fish. St. Catherine of Sienna Soli gloriam dei
